"combatant for" is a correct and usable phrase in written English.
It is typically used to describe someone who actively engages in combat or fighting for a cause or side in a conflict. It implies a willingness to defend or fight for something. Example: "John is a fierce combatant for social justice, always standing up for the rights of marginalized communities."
